A traditional brown session Bitter, Just Jane is a complex session ale with layers of malt and hops with an intense fruity finish. For every pint sold F.A.B will donate 10p to the Just Jane Avro Lancaster NX611 restoration project.

Royal Air Force Station Fiskerton was built as a Bomber airfield in the early part of WII and No.49 Squadron RAF was stationed here. Our 49 SQN Best Bitter, is a nod to the men and women who worked on or flew the Avro Lancasters stationed here at RAF Fiskerton.

Ingredients:
Water, Pale Malt, Chocolate Malt, Hops and Yeast. Contains: Gluten.
